What is WEBP and Why Should You Care?

WEBP is a modern image format developed by Google that provides superior lossless and lossy compression for images on the web. Unlike traditional formats like JPEG, PNG, and GIF, WEBP offers advanced compression algorithms that can significantly reduce file sizes while maintaining comparable—and sometimes even better—image quality.

The Remarkable Benefits of WEBP Format

1. Superior Compression Efficiency
WEBP images are typically 25-35% smaller than equivalent JPEG images and up to 26% smaller than PNG files. This substantial reduction in file size translates directly to faster loading times for your web pages.

2. Comprehensive Feature Support
Unlike many specialized image formats, WEBP supports:

  • Transparency (alpha channel) like PNG
  • Animation like GIF
  • Lossy and lossless compression
  • Metadata (EXIF and XMP)
  • Color profiles (ICC)

3. Browser Compatibility
WEBP is now supported by all major browsers, including:

  • Chrome (since version 23)
  • Firefox (since version 65)
  • Edge (since version 18)
  • Opera (since version 12.1)
  • Safari (since iOS 14 and macOS Big Sur)

Technical Implementation Guide

Website Integration

Implementing WEBP on your website is straightforward with modern HTML:

html

<picture>
  <source srcset="image.webp" type="image/webp">
  <source srcset="image.jpg" type="image/jpeg">
  <img src="image.jpg" alt="Description">
</picture>

This code provides fallback support for browsers that don’t yet support WEBP format.

CDN and Server Configuration

For optimal performance, configure your server to automatically serve WEBP images to supported browsers:

Apache HTACCESS Configuration:

apache

<IfModule mod_rewrite.c>
  RewriteEngine On
  RewriteCond %{HTTP_ACCEPT} image/webp
  RewriteCond %{DOCUMENT_ROOT}/$1.webp -f
  RewriteRule (.+)\.(jpe?g|png)$ $1.webp [T=image/webp,E=accept:1]
</IfModule>

Nginx Configuration:

nginx

http {
  map $http_accept $webp_suffix {
    default   "";
    "~*webp"  ".webp";
  }
}

SEO Benefits of Image Optimization

Google has explicitly stated that page speed is a ranking factor, and image optimization plays a crucial role in overall page performance. By implementing WEBP images:

  1. Improved Page Speed Scores: Faster loading times directly impact your Google PageSpeed Insights scores
  2. Better Core Web Vitals: Properly optimized images contribute to LCP (Largest Contentful Paint) improvements
  3. Reduced Bounce Rates: Faster pages keep users engaged, reducing bounce rates
  4. Enhanced Mobile Performance: Critical for mobile-first indexing where bandwidth is often limited

Advanced Tips and Best Practices

Optimal Quality Settings

  • Web graphics: 70-80% quality provides excellent compression with minimal quality loss
  • Photographs: 80-90% maintains photographic quality while reducing file size
  • High-quality prints: 90-100% for situations where maximum quality is required

The Future of Image Formats

While WEBP currently represents the state-of-the-art in web image compression, the landscape continues to evolve. New formats like AVIF offer even better compression ratios, though with more limited browser support currently.
